The ingredients needed to make Mike's Spicy Mexican Meatball & Rice Soup:
  1. Use ● For The Beef Broth
  2. Get 3 (14 oz) Cans Beef Broth [with sodium - reserve one for finish]
  3. Prepare 1/2 Cup Mexican Beer [Dos Equis]
  4. Use 1 tbsp Fresh Ground Cumin
  5. You need 1/2 tbsp Mexican Oregano
  6. Take 1/2 tbsp Coarse Ground Black Pepper
  7. Prepare 1/2 tsp Ground Bay Leaves
  8. Get 1/2 tsp Red Pepper Flakes
  9. Take 3 tbsp Granulated Sugar
  10. Use 2 tsp McCormick Taco Seasoning
  11. Provide ● For The Vegetables And Fruits
  12. Prepare 1 Cup Sliced Mushrooms
  13. Provide 1 Medium Diced White Onion
  14. Provide 1/2 Medium Diced Red Onion
  15. Prepare 1 Cup Fresh Cilantro Leaves
  16. Use 1 LG Diced Beefeater Tomato
  17. You need 1 Diced Green Bell Pepper [seeds removed]
  18. Get 2 Diced Habenero Peppers [seeds removed - optional]
  19. Prepare Juice Of 1/4 Lime
  20. Take 2 (4 oz) Can Hatch Green Chilies [reserve one for finish]
  21. Prepare 6 Cloves Fresh Garlic [smashed & minced]
  22. Get 1 (28 oz) Can Diced Tomatoes
  23. Use 1/2 Cup Of Your Favorite Red Salsa [not hot sauce]
  24. Use 1/2 Cup Of Your Favorite Green Salsa [not hot sauce]
  25. Get 1 (8.8 oz) Instant Long Grain White Rice [microwaveable]
  26. Take ● For The Meatballs
  27. Use 20 + Prefabed Frozen Meatballs
  28. Use ● For The Soup Finish
  29. You need 1 tsp Granulated Garlic Powder
  30. Prepare 1 tsp Granulated Onion Powder
  31. Prepare 1 (4 oz) [reserved] Can Hatch Green Chilies
  32. Use 1 tsp Ground Cumin
  33. Get as needed Fresh Cilantro
  34. Take as needed Fresh Chives
  35. Take ● For The Sides & Garnishments
  36. Use as needed Warm Flour Tortillas
  37. Take as needed Fresh Chopoed Chives
  38. Prepare as needed Fresh Cilantro Leaves
  39. Provide as needed Fresh Lime Wedges
  40. Prepare as needed Tortilla Chips
  41. You need as needed Sour Cream
Steps to make Mike's Spicy Mexican Meatball & Rice Soup:
  1. Chop all vegetables and fruits. Add to a large pot.
  2. Add everything in the Broth section to fruits and vegetables. Mix.
  3. Simmer for 30 minutes covered stirring occasionally.
  4. Add meatballs to pot. Frozen or thawed.
  5. These are some of the best prefabed meatballs I've tasted to date. They're also a great time saver.
  6. Heat your microwaveable rice for 60 seconds and add to pot.
  7. Simmer meatballs 30 minutes longer if frozen - 15 minutes if dethawed.
  8. Since seasonings can dissipate with longer simmer times, add your ingredients in your ● Soup Finish section and stir well while soup is still piping hot in the last 2 minutes. Add additional beef broth if needed. But, know that you'll want this soup a bit thick or, viscous, to eat with flour tortillas or chips.
  9. Serve with fresh warm tortillas, chips, cilantro, sour cream, shreadded Mexican 3 Cheese, chopped chives and ice cold Mexican beer. Enjoy!
